What is the total air pressure at the top of the highest peak in the world

Chemistry
1 answer:
liberstina [14]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

At sea level, the atmospheric pressure would be a little over 100 kPa (one atmosphere or 760 mm Hg). If we climb to the top of Mount Everest (the highest mountain in the world at 29,029 feet or 8848 meters), the atmospheric pressure will drop to slightly over 30 kPa (about 0.30 atmospheres or 228 mm Hg).

Why are water-soluble vitamins less likely to be toxic compared to fat-soluble vitamins?
ratelena [41]

Answer:

Water-soluble vitamins are not stored in the body and are excreted in the urine quickly. Unlike water-soluble vitamins, fat-soluble vitamins are dissolved in fat and an excess of them would lead to toxicity if consumed in large amounts because it would lead to rancidity, and they are not easily excreted by urine like water-soluble vitamins.

plleaaseee hhelppp What is the molarity of a solution made from 317.5g of AlCl3 with enough water to make 500.0 mL?
Nataliya [291]

The molarity of a solution made from 317.5g of AlCl3 with enough water to make 500.0 mL is 4.76M.

<h3>How to calculate molarity?</h3>

The molarity of a solution can be calculated by dividing the number of moles of the substance by its volume.

Molarity = no of moles ÷ volume

According to this question, a solution is made from 317.5g of AlCl3 with enough water to make 500.0 mL.

No of moles of AlCl3 = 317.5g ÷ 133.34 g/mol = 2.38 moles

Molarity of AlCl3 solution = 2.38 moles ÷ 0.5L

Molarity = 4.76M

Therefore, the molarity of a solution made from 317.5g of AlCl3 with enough water to make 500.0 mL is 4.76M.
